On March 6, the final meeting of active participants of the All-Ukrainian Communication Campaign “Together We Learn and Grow” was held in Kyiv. More than 50 representatives of European Union projects and campaign partners discussed the EU’s unprecedented assistance to Ukrainian education and youth, exchanged ideas and plans for the future. The # TogetherWeLearnAndGrow networking event brought together representatives of all regions of Ukraine and showed the prospects that await Ukraine in the EU. Since February 24, 2022, the EU has invested more than €350 million in Ukrainian education and the youth sector. “This is our contribution to peace and our common European future,” said Henrik Wittfelt, Head of the Public Finance, Business Support and Social Policy Unit of the EU Delegation to Ukraine.

Networking participants competed in a quiz to know the events and results of the communication campaign. More than 20 partner organizations were involved in the implementation of the campaign; 10 events held throughout Ukraine brought together more than 16,500 participants. The mobile exposition “Together we learn and grow” covered 3000 km to acquaint hundreds of thousands of people with the educational opportunities provided by the European Union. Almost 400 publications in the media and on digital platforms, TV/radio stories and blogs, along with other campaign activities, conveyed information about the opportunities provided by Ukrainian education and youth of the EU to more than 14 million Ukrainians.
